PARTICIPATING in the Iona Passion Play is addictive.
The play is in its 50th year, and Donna Longland of Brisbane’s World Youth Day Secretariat has joined the ranks for the 15th time.
“I find it to be very rewarding and it is a major part of my preparation for Easter,” she said.
She and thousands of others are busy preparing for two performances on March 14 and 16 at Iona College, Wynnum West, in Brisbane’s east.
They will also venture to Easterfest in Toowoomba for a Good Friday presentation.
Donna said organisers encourage others who “desire to bring alive the message of Easter” to join the cast.
“Previous acting experience isn’t required, just a willingness to take direction and have some fun,” she said.
Many hands are also required behind the scenes.
